Overview
Thymalin is a polypeptide preparation extracted from bovine thymus gland, developed by Professor Vladimir Khavinson (the same researcher behind Epitalon). It contains multiple short peptides derived from thymic stromal proteins & is thought to act through a similar immunomodulatory mechanism to Thymosin Alpha-1.
Clinical use in Russia spans over 30 years for a range of conditions including immune deficiency, chronic infection, cancer adjuvant therapy, & aging-related immune decline. Human longevity studies from St. Petersburg showed significantly lower mortality over 6–8 year follow-up in elderly subjects treated with cyclical Thymalin.

Peptide Interactions
Khavinson's longevity protocols frequently combine Thymalin (thymus) with Epitalon (pineal). Complementary immune + telomere/circadian effects.
